Robert Babcock(I)
- Actor
- Producer
- Additional Crew
Robert Babcock was born in Chicago, Illinois. A United States Marine Corps Military Police Veteran, Robert later attended DePaul University where he graduated with a Bachelors of Science in Commerce.
Robert is an actor, writer, producer, Pug owner, and is a fan of the storytelling genius of Rod Serling .
Robert is an actor, writer, producer, Pug owner, and is a fan of the storytelling genius of Rod Serling .